Full-Time Posted July 11, 2009 Share Posted July 11, 2009 In June of 2009, Bosnia and Herzegovina manager Miroslav Blazevic told sportsport.ba that Asmir Begovic had committed to play for Bosnia. Last week, on the July 5th edition of Full-Time: Vancouver's Soccer Show, Canada's interim head coach Stephen Hart said that he didn't believe Begovic had committed himself to the Bosnian national squad and when all was said and done, he would likely choose Canada. We've all heard what each coach has to say, but what about Asmir Begovic? What are his intentions? Well you can find out Sunday, July 12th at 9pm on Full-Time: Vancouver's Soccer Show as the Portsmouth goalkeeper joins Tyler Green and Mike Martignago for an exclusive interview where he answers all the questions about his international future.
